Mindspray: transitory hairstyles while getting a haircut

June 11th, 2009

You know when you’re getting a haircut, do you ever look at yourself in the mirror when your hair is in a really different conformation and think “what if”? I think that’s one of the funnest parts of haircuts: getting to see your hair in all these unusual shapes. The hairdresser has to move your hair around for certain stages of the cut and as a result you get to play dress-up. Here are a few of my personal classics:

- If I get a fade I go through a sort of bowl-cut phase when it’s only the bottom half of my head that’s been cut. What if there was a fire and it stopped there?

- When it’s time to cut the top of the sides I usually get a slick 50′s side part. Makes me look like my dad.

- When he’s cutting the top I can go through an indie-dude-with-bangs step, pictured above.

- More often than not after getting my hair washed I come out looking like former Montreal Canadians coach Pat Burns.

And then when the haircut is finished it ends up looking exactly like the last one.

Toy with Kidrobot and Dust La Rock

June 10th, 2009

You see the bear at the top of this blog? His name is Grateful and he’s been my buddy for many years, ever since he appearing in the previous incarnation of djatrak.com. He was created by Dust La Rock, and soon he can be your friend too. Dust and I started working on a toy with Kid Robot a while back, even before the birth of Fool’s Gold. It takes patience to make one of these things and I’ve been itching to talk about it for so long… Ladies and gents here we are now, it’s official, it’s 8 inches tall (pause) and it’s coming out in early July!

Download Seiji “Hohoho”

June 05th, 2009

If Seiji isn’t already on your radar, he should be. The London producer is part of the Bugz In The Attic collective and his remix of Erykah Badu’s “Honey” was one of my favorite tracks of 2008. Keep an eye out for the upcoming Crookers EP on Fool’s Gold where Seiji remixed the Kid Cudi collaboration “Embrace The Martian”.

He recently launched a new site seiji.co.uk where you can grab some free goodies, including this track “Ho Ho Ho”.

Big L Tribute Mix by DJ Soul

June 05th, 2009

It’s pretty baffling that there hasn’t been a definitive Big L mix after all these years. It’s also crazy that it’s already been 10 years since his passing. You can always count on DJ Soul for a thorough retrospective though, and as expected he delivers exactly what the legacy needed.
